SPSS-16 software was used to analyze and describe the data. Initially, the Kolmogorov–Smirnov test was used to check the normality of quantitative variables (i.e., age, resilience, burnout, and their components). The results showed a normal distribution for age, components of resilience, and burnout. The independent t-test was used to compare normal quantitative variables (i.e., resilience, burnout, and emotional exhaustion components) in nursing and midwifery students. The chi-square test was used to compare nominal qualitative variables (gender and occupation) in the two groups. The independent t-test was used to compare resilience and academic burnout between men and women as well as between students who were living in the dormitory and those who were not living in the dormitory. ANOVA test was used to compare resilience and academic burnout in students with various age ranges and academic semesters. Spearman’s correlation coefficient was used to assess the association between resilience and academic burnout. Linear regression was used to investigate the factors affecting academic burnout. The significance level was set at < 0.05.
